Eid-ul-Azha marked a celebratory day for Pakistani celebrities around the country, who flocked to their most vibrant and dazzling pieces of attire to give fans a glimpse into their glamorous existence. And today was a special delight indeed because everyone truly brought their A-game to the mix. From matching clothes with their little ones to extravagant shararas, this was quite the stellar day for fashion!
Let us begin with Maya Ali, who stunned in a fuschia pink sharara complete to perfection with a zesty orange dupatta
And then Sumbul Iqbal who wore a crimson red outfit with statement jhumkay and crackling gold bangles
Aimen Khan added to the beautiful sharara trend with a more subtle plush pink take
Ayeza Khan’s ruby red and royal blue number was absolutely breathtaking – very Bollywood-esque with a touch of nostalgia
…And let’s not forget her matching little munchkin all dolled up
Sanam Chaudhry too trickled into the sharara vibe with her baby blue and off-white outfit
Mawra Hocane dazzled in a shimmering tunic jora with gorgeous embellished khussay
And Ayesha took a more modern take on the flared trouser look with this breathtaking oceanic silk do
Hareem Farooq kept it simple with retro attire, dipped in blood orange and gold
There were a few who opted for gowns, like Neelam Muneer Khan’s spotlight glimmering number…
Or Mehreen Syed’s spectacular asymmetrical gown, truly embodying the supermodel that she is
We mustn’t forget the boys, who must be lauded for their statement dressing. Let’s start with the dapper Osman Khalid Butt in his sky blue shalwar kameez
Bilal Abbas Khan who took the ‘black is the new black’ statement to true form with his simple yet alluring put-together
While Uzair Jaswal kept it classy with a coffee velvet waistcoat
It was a day to splendidly match with the fam, as the Sheikhs did in pure white
And the Hamzas in adoring blue for the boys, and pink for the girls
The Taseers kept it dark and cool with mama and papa adorning their little one in a blend of both her parents!
